Emergency response to tooth sensitivity

You can detect tooth sensitivity if it hurts when you consume hot, cold, or sweet foods and drinks. Causes can include enamel erosion or past cavity fillings. Brushing gently, using toothpaste for sensitive teeth, limiting acidic foods and drinks, and regular check-ups with your Palm Springs dental office can help to prevent it.

Tooth infection diagnosis

At our dental office, tooth infections are diagnosed through examinations and x-rays. Such an infection can affect your whole body, escalating, in severe cases, to oral swelling or a gum infection, necessitating an emergency periodontist appointment. You may require dental surgery as a corrective action, underscoring the importance of early detection and intervention for the sake of your overall health.

Emergency root canal near you

During a root canal procedure at our Palm Springs emergency dental office, the damaged or broken tooth is tenderly cleaned out, filled, and sealed by our skilled 24-hour dental professionals. This process alleviates pain and prevents further complications. Following root canal treatment, it is advised to wait until the numbness subsides before resuming brushing to avoid biting your tongue or cheek inadvertently. If prescribed, continue your medications according to the instructed schedule. Feel free to contact our office for any lingering discomfort or concerns.

Why is tooth pain worse at night?

Tooth pain is often worse at night because our bodies are more relaxed and therefore less able to mask the pain. Plus, without the distractions of daylight activities, there’s nothing competing with toothache sensations.

Can a dentist pull a severely infected tooth?

Yes, a dentist can pull a severely infected tooth. In some cases it might be the best option to reduce serious pain and prevent the infection from spreading to other teeth or parts of your body.
